This project has moved. For the latest updates, please go here.

How to configure ssh

Topics: User Forum
Apr 3 at 11:32 AM
Hi,

could one tell me how to configure ssh correctly? Windows 7 x64, putty is installed.

Thanks al lot,

Roland
Developer
Apr 3 at 10:28 PM
Putty is not integrated.
Currently there is a internal support of ssh. But limited functionality, which requires save password and configure the protocol options to use password authentication.
In next release we focus on the Putty integration to remove these limitations.
Apr 5 at 10:12 AM
Thanks for your reply,

connecting with putty to the Servers works fine,

here are the entries from the terminals CurrentLog.txt:

INFO 2017-04-05 12:09:36,512 114939ms Terminals SaveHistory - History saved. Duration:26 ms
INFO 2017-04-05 12:09:36,515 114942ms Terminals Connect - Connecting to a SSH Connection
FATAL 2017-04-05 12:09:36,525 114952ms Terminals Connect - Connecting to unknown Connection
System.Configuration.ConfigurationErrorsException: Beim Erstellen des Konfigurationsabschnittshandlers für "SSH" ist ein Fehler aufgetreten.: Die Datei oder Assembly "SSHClient, Version=1.0.5708.36329, Culture=neutral, PublicKeyToken=null" oder eine Abhängigkeit davon wurde nicht gefunden. Das System kann die angegebene Datei nicht finden. (C:\Users\tuser_rb\AppData\Local\Robert_Chartier\Terminals\Data\Terminals.config) ---> System.IO.FileNotFoundException: Die Datei oder Assembly "SSHClient, Version=1.0.5708.36329, Culture=neutral, PublicKeyToken=null" oder eine Abhängigkeit davon wurde nicht gefunden. Das System kann die angegebene Datei nicht finden.
bei System.Configuration.TypeUtil.GetTypeWithReflectionPermission(IInternalConfigHost host, String typeString, Boolean throwOnError)
bei System.Configuration.MgmtConfigurationRecord.CreateSectionFactory(FactoryRecord factoryRecord)
bei System.Configuration.BaseConfigurationRecord.FindAndEnsureFactoryRecord(String configKey, Boolean& isRootDeclaredHere)
--- Ende der internen Ausnahmestapelüberwachung ---
bei System.Configuration.BaseConfigurationRecord.FindAndEnsureFactoryRecord(String configKey, Boolean& isRootDeclaredHere)
bei System.Configuration.BaseConfigurationRecord.GetSectionRecursive(String configKey, Boolean getLkg, Boolean checkPermission, Boolean getRuntimeObject, Boolean requestIsHere, Object& result, Object& resultRuntimeObject)
bei System.Configuration.ConfigurationSectionCollection.Get(String name)
bei Terminals.Configuration.Settings.get_SSHKeys()
bei Terminals.Connections.TerminalConnection.ConfigureSshConnection(IGuardedSecurity security)
bei Terminals.Connections.TerminalConnection.Connect()

Perhaps you have any idea?

Thanks in advance,
Roland
Developer
Apr 5 at 8:34 PM
Edited Apr 5 at 8:36 PM
Version 4.0.0?
This looks like bug in product, because of putty integration planed for next release. I am not expecting to provide fix soon.
Looks like related discussion [discussion:662416].
Apr 6 at 6:21 AM
yes, Version 4.0.0 installed, on Windows 7 Enterprise x64

ssh Connections where not possible in 3.6.1 as well. Thus I was waiting for the new 4.0.0. ;-)
Do you think there is a problem with the concurrent installation of putty?